Heat Pump Efficiency in Warm Climates Explained: The Science of Heat Transfer

To understand heat pump efficiency in warm climates explained, it helps to start with the biggest difference between a heat pump and traditional heating equipment. Most heating systems generate heat by burning fuel or by using electric resistance elements. A heat pump does something much smarter: it transfers existing heat from one place to another.

digital thermostat showing high efficiency settings in a comfortable home

In summer, the system works like a high-performance air conditioner, pulling heat out of your home and releasing it outdoors. In winter, the refrigeration cycle reverses. Even when a morning feels cool in Austin, Buda, or New Braunfels, outdoor air still contains usable heat energy. The heat pump captures that ambient heat and moves it inside to keep your rooms comfortable.

Because the equipment is moving heat rather than creating it from scratch, it can deliver efficiency levels of 200% to 400% under the right conditions. In practical terms, that means one unit of electricity can provide two to four units of heating or cooling output. That is why heat pumps are such a strong fit for Central Texas homes, where long cooling seasons and mild winters allow the system to spend much of the year operating in its most efficient range.

This heat-transfer approach also supports lower overall energy use and reduced emissions when compared with systems that rely on combustion for heating. For homeowners who want one system that can cool through long summer stretches and still handle winter cold snaps efficiently, heat pumps offer year-round versatility without sacrificing comfort. Decoding Efficiency Metrics for Southern Homeowners

When shopping for a new system in Central Texas, the alphabet soup of ratings can be confusing. For our climate, there are three main numbers you need to know: SEER2, HSPF2, and COP.

As of 2023, the Department of Energy updated its testing standards to the "M1" requirements, which is why you see the "2" at the end of these acronyms. These new tests better reflect real-world conditions, especially the high static pressure found in many residential duct systems.

MetricWhat it MeasuresWhy it Matters in Warm Climates
SEER2Seasonal Energy Efficiency RatioMeasures cooling efficiency. Higher is better. The DOE minimum is 14.3, but high-efficiency models reach 22.
HSPF2Heating Seasonal Performance FactorMeasures heating efficiency over a season. Essential for those few cold snaps in San Marcos or Buda.
COPCoefficient of PerformanceA "snapshot" of efficiency at a specific temperature. 1.0 is 100% efficient (like a space heater). Heat pumps usually hit 3.0+.

The Department of Energy requires a minimum of 14.3 SEER2 for residential heat pumps in our region. However, upgrading from an older 8 SEER unit to a modern 15.3 SEER2 heat pump can cut your cooling energy costs by roughly 50%. Why COP Matters for Heat Pump Efficiency in Warm Climates Explained

While SEER2 is the "big number" everyone talks about for cooling, the COP (Coefficient of Performance) is the secret weapon of the heat pump. In the mild winters typical of Central Texas, heat pumps often operate with a COP between 3.0 and 7.0.

This means in places like Lakeway or Schertz, where winter temperatures rarely stay below freezing for long, your heat pump is operating at 300% to 700% efficiency. Compared to electric resistance heating (which is always 100% or a COP of 1.0), a heat pump can reduce your electricity use for heating by up to 75%. Performance During Extreme Texas Heat Waves

A common myth is that heat pumps struggle when the Texas sun starts beating down at 100°F or higher. In reality, modern heat pumps are engineered for exactly these conditions.

variable speed compressor technology for maximum efficiency

Today's high-efficiency heat pumps maintain full cooling capacity even when outdoor temperatures soar to 115°F or even 125°F. One of the biggest advantages is the use of variable-speed technology. Unlike traditional "single-stage" units that are either 100% on or 100% off, variable-speed compressors can throttle down to 25% or 30% capacity.

During extreme heat waves, high-efficiency heat pumps have been shown to use 18.6% less energy than a high-capacity standard AC unit. By running at lower speeds for longer periods, they reduce the "peak demand" on the electrical grid and suffer less wear and tear, which extends the system's overall longevity. Managing Humidity and Heat Pump Efficiency in Warm Climates Explained

In humid areas like Seguin or San Antonio, a heat pump’s ability to dehumidify is just as important as its ability to cool. Because variable-speed heat pumps run longer cycles at lower speeds, they are significantly better at removing moisture from the air than standard ACs that "short cycle" (turn on and off rapidly).

Better dehumidification means you can keep your thermostat a few degrees higher while still feeling perfectly comfortable, further boosting your energy savings. However, to keep this efficiency high, maintenance is key. In dusty Central Texas environments, keeping the evaporator coils clean is vital. Maximizing Your System: Installation and 2026 Incentives

Even the most efficient 22 SEER2 heat pump will underperform if it is not installed correctly. Efficiency is really a whole-home equation, and the equipment itself is only one part of the result.

First, the system must be sized correctly. An oversized unit can cool the house too quickly without removing enough humidity, while an undersized unit may run for long periods and still struggle during the hottest parts of summer. We use Manual J calculations to ensure Sizing Your New HVAC System is based on your square footage, insulation levels, window exposure, and layout.

Next, airflow matters. Leaky or poorly designed ductwork can waste a significant amount of conditioned air before it ever reaches your living spaces. Restricted returns, dirty filters, and blocked vents can also reduce performance and put extra strain on the system. In many Central Texas homes, improving duct integrity and balancing airflow can make just as much difference as upgrading the outdoor unit.

Your home envelope also plays a major role. Insulation, attic heat gain, window quality, and air sealing all affect how hard your heat pump has to work. A well-installed heat pump in a home with strong insulation and tight ductwork will typically deliver better comfort, steadier temperatures, and improved humidity control.

Routine maintenance is the final piece. Clean coils, proper refrigerant charge, accurate thermostat settings, and regular inspections all help preserve the efficiency you paid for. 2026 Incentives and Rebates

As of May 2026, there are several ways homeowners may be able to reduce the upfront burden of a high-efficiency upgrade:

  • Federal Tax Credits: Under the Energy Efficient Home Improvement Credit, homeowners can often claim up to $2,000 annually for qualified heat pump installations.
  • Local Utility Rebates: Many utility providers in the Austin and San Antonio corridors offer rebates for switching from electric resistance or older AC systems to qualified high-efficiency heat pumps.
  • Manufacturer Promotions: Depending on the equipment selected and the timing of the installation, promotional incentives may also be available.

Because programs can change, the best next step is to confirm current eligibility requirements before you move forward with a replacement or upgrade.

Frequently Asked Questions about Heat Pumps in Texas

Can a heat pump handle 100°F+ temperatures?

Absolutely. Modern heat pumps are designed with "inverter" or variable-speed technology that allows them to maintain cooling capacity even when outdoor temperatures reach 115°F to 125°F. In fact, research shows they use about 18.6% less energy than standard high-capacity AC units during these peak heat events.

How much can I save by switching to a heat pump?

Real-world data shows that upgrading from an older 8 SEER unit to a modern 15.3 SEER2 heat pump can cut cooling costs by 50%. On the heating side, you can reduce electricity use by up to 75% compared to electric furnaces. On average, a heat pump costs about $228 less per year to operate than a "dual fuel" system (AC + gas furnace) in warm climates.

Do heat pumps work for heating in mild winters?

They don't just work; they thrive. Because our winters in places like Cibolo and Kyle are generally mild, a heat pump rarely needs to rely on "backup" heat. It stays in its high-efficiency "heat transfer" mode almost all winter long, making it the most cost-effective way to heat a home in the Southern United States.
